The Progressive hard wire version includes a remote display one can place anywhere within 16' of the main unit which one can hide anywhere convenient. The only issue I've had with mine, which wouldn't be uncommon, is that over time the contactor inside can hum, enough that's it's audible. This wouldn't be an issue for those installing one in an outside compartment but mine is inside the camper itself, under the sofa, and I could sometimes hear it. The problem is that Progressive has bolted the contactor directly to the case so when it vibrates, even a little, that vibration is induced into the case and amplified. I solved this entirely by mounting the guts of my EMS in a larger
plastic tool box (15 pics) so I could "float" the contactor and not have it touch the box at all. Seems to have worked as my EMS-HW30C is now dead silent in operation. :B
